Kingdom of the Forest – Deep within a mystical forest, a sprawling tree-castle rises from the largest tree in the land, its wooden towers woven from living branches and vines. The walls are covered with glowing mushrooms and moss, and animals of the forest freely wander through the leafy halls. Enchanted beings of the forest protect the entrance.
